Transaction 3c20e84ce75d3ae621a01a34d382e8ea85a9cad579ff3bfc34d1b27ea9464fc7
1 Input
1 Output
-
3c20e84ce75d3ae621a01a34d382e8ea85a9cad579ff3bfc34d1b27ea9464fc7:0
- value
- 1077227
- script pubkey
- OP_0 OP_PUSHBYTES_20 964dd83b9b7f8c42e9003d9631f09bdf089f972e
- address
- bc1qjexaswum07xy96gq8ktrruymmuyfl9ewvdsrcf